meet these needs
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
"meet these needs" is a correct and commonly used phrase in written English.
It usually refers to fulfilling or satisfying certain requirements or desires. You can use it in various contexts, such as addressing a problem or setting goals. For example: - Our company strives to meet these needs by constantly improving our products and services. - As a teacher, I aim to meet my students' individual needs through differentiated instruction. - In order to meet these needs, we must come up with a comprehensive solution that addresses all aspects of the issue.

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
Use "meet these needs" when discussing solutions or strategies aimed at satisfying particular requirements, whether in business, healthcare, or personal development.
Common error
Avoid using "meet these needs" without clearly specifying what "these needs" are. Vague references can confuse your audience. Instead, provide context: "To meet the needs of our customers, we are launching a new product line."

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
satisfy these needs
Replaces "meet" with "satisfy", emphasizing fulfillment of the needs.
fulfill these needs
Substitutes "meet" with "fulfill", stressing the completion of the requirements.
address these needs
Uses "address" instead of "meet", focusing on tackling or dealing with the needs.
cater to these needs
Replaces "meet" with "cater to", highlighting providing what is required or desired.
accommodate these needs
Uses "accommodate" instead of "meet", implying adjusting to fit the needs.
take care of these needs
Substitutes "meet" with "take care of", emphasizing providing attention and support.
provide for these needs
Replaces "meet" with "provide for", stressing the action of supplying what is necessary.
serve these needs
Uses "serve" instead of "meet", highlighting fulfilling a purpose or requirement.
answer these needs
Replaces "meet" with "answer", stressing responding to requirements.
be sufficient for these needs
Changes the structure to focus on adequacy or capability to satisfy needs.
FAQs
How can I rephrase "meet these needs" to sound more formal?
In formal contexts, consider using phrases like "satisfy these needs", "fulfill these needs", or "address these needs".
What's a simpler way to say "meet these needs"?
You could use phrases like "take care of these needs" or "provide for these needs" for a more straightforward expression.
In what situations is it appropriate to use "meet these needs"?
It's appropriate when you want to emphasize that certain actions or solutions are designed to satisfy specific requirements. For example, "Our new policy aims to meet these needs by offering flexible working arrangements."
How does "meet these needs" differ from "exceed these needs"?
"Meet these needs" means fulfilling the basic requirements, while "exceed these needs" implies going beyond what is expected or required, offering additional benefits or improvements.
